Thomasomys taczanowskii (Thomas 1882) View in CoL

[Thomasomys] taczanowskii ( Thomas 1882) View in CoL , Proc. Zool. Soc. Lond., 1882: 109.

Type Locality: Perú, Cajamarca Dept., Río Malleta, Tambillo, 5800 ft (1768 m).

Vernacular Names: Taczanowski's Thomasomys.

Distribution: Isolated localities in NW Perú and WC Bolivia (see Anderson, 1993).

Conservation: IUCN – Lower Risk (lc).

Discussion: Karyology reviewed by Gardner and Patton (1976). Anderson (1997) regarded the assignment of Bolivian specimens as tentative.
